Subject: | SGP/SWATS/E18 - Incorrect and missing measurements |
DataStreams: | sgpswatsE18.00, sgpswatsE18.b1
|
Description: | There is an erroneous measurement at 2052Z on the 11th. All obs should be disregarded and
probably should be deleted from the file.
tsoil_W:
From 1007Z on the 7th to 1707Z on the 9th: tsoil_W data is missing or incorrect at the 5cm
depth. From 1807 on the 9th to 1807 on the 10th, tsoil_W is completely missing and/or
incorrect. From 1907 on the 10th to 2007 on the 11th, correct tsoil_W data is available
except for missing data at the 15cm depth.
trise_W:
All trise_W data is incorrect or missing from 1007Z on the 7th to 1807Z on the 10th. From
1907 on the 10th to 2007 on the 11th, trise_W data is missing at the 15cm depth.
tsoil_E:
From 1007 on the 7th to 1907 on the 9th, trise_E data is missing or incorrect except at
the 5cm depth. From 2007 on the 9th to 1907 on the 10th, tsoil_E data is missing.
trise_E:
From 1007 on the 7th to 1907 on the 10th, trise_E data is missing or incorrect. |

Subject: | SGP/SWATS/E27 - Incorrect Soil Moisture Data |
DataStreams: | sgpswatsE27.00, sgpswatsE27.b1
|
Description: | The temperature rise readings from all depths on both the east and west profiles (trise_E,
trise_W) are incorrect. This also causes the matric potential (soilwatpot_E,
soilwatpot_W) and water content (watcont_E, watcont_W) data to be incorrect. |
